(I) Pre-operation Inspection and Startup Specifications

 

  1. Pre-startup Inspection: Confirm that the compressor wiring harness is securely connected, the clutch is free of sediment and oil stains, the belt tension is moderate (belt deflection ≤ 8mm when pressed), and there is no cracking or aging.
  2. Startup Sequence: Start the engine first and let it idle stably for 1–2 minutes before turning on the A/C switch to avoid damage to the compressor caused by cold start impact.
  3. Idle Operation: Run the air conditioner at idle speed for more than 15 minutes every week to prevent oil seal drying, component "cold welding", and maintain lubrication and sealing performance.

 

(II) Safety and Efficiency Points During Operation

 

  1. Working Condition Adaptation: Avoid long-term high-load operation in high-temperature environments; switch between internal and external circulation regularly to prevent evaporator frosting or system overpressure.
  2. Pressure Monitoring: When cooling capacity is insufficient, prioritize checking the refrigerant pressure. Excessively low low pressure may indicate leakage, while excessively high high pressure requires troubleshooting of condenser blockage or fan malfunctions.
  3. Prohibited Operations: It is strictly forbidden to forcibly start the compressor when refrigerant is leaking or in an oil-free state to avoid internal wear or seizure of the compressor.

 

(III) Key Maintenance Procedures

 

  1. Periodic Maintenance: Inspect the belt, filter element, and refrigerant pressure every 250 working hours; replace the air conditioning filter element every 1000 working hours and clean the condenser fins.
  2. Refrigerant Filling: Evacuate air for at least 30 minutes to remove moisture; fill the refrigerant strictly according to the manual to avoid reduced cooling efficiency or compressor damage due to overfilling or insufficient filling.
  3. Component Replacement: When replacing the compressor, replenish the corresponding amount of refrigerant oil, and check whether the drying bottle and expansion valve are blocked; replace them if necessary.
  4. Long-term Storage Protection: If the machine is shut down for more than two weeks, start the air conditioner for 5 minutes every month; run it at idle speed every two weeks in winter to prevent oil separation and component seizure.
